WebHow do you calculate quantitative risk analysis? Quantitative Risk Analysis Formula The industry-standard formula for quantitative risk analysis is: (ALE = SLE × ARO). That is, Annualized Loss Expectancy (ALE) = Single Loss Exposure (SLE) × Annualized Rate of Occurrence (ARO). SLE is calculated as asset value x exposure factor. WebALE plots solve this problem by calculating – also based on the conditional distribution of the features – differences in predictions instead of averages. For the effect of living area at 30 m 2 , the ALE method uses all houses with about 30 m 2 , gets the model predictions pretending these houses were 31 m 2 minus the prediction pretending they were 29 m 2 . WebThe ALE is calculated as SLE x ARO. The benefit of knowing this is to calculate the value of a control. In general, if a control is less than the ALE, it is worth the money to invest in it. If a control costs more than the ALE, it is not worth the cost.
